  • Notes IDASA (Institute for a Democratic Alternative for South Africa) commissioned Israel Mashigo to produce ten large color posters dealing with the most critical electoral issues in 1993. The printed posters along with a training manual were placed in a “You Can Vote” kit to be used by people leading voter education workshops in rural areas all over South Africa. This poster is meant to discuss people’s dreams for their community. In rural areas within South Africa, clean water, access to education, and adequate land to grow food were major concerns during this time. The instruction manual for this poster asks the facilitator to encourage people to identify the three most important improvements they would like to see in their community. They are asked what they can do for themselves and what the new government can assist them with.
